An analyst is responding 10 an incident involving an attack on a company-owned mobile device that was being used by an employee to collect data from clients in the held. Maiware was loaded on the device via the installation of a third-party software package The analyst has baselined the device .

Which of the following should the analyst do to BEST mitigate future attacks?
A . Implement MDM
B. Update the maiware catalog
C. Patch the mobile device’s OS
D. Block third-party applications

Answer: D

Explanation:

Blocking third-party applications would be the best way to mitigate future attacks on company-owned mobile devices that are used by employees to collect data from clients in the field. Third-party applications are applications that are not developed or authorized by the device manufacturer or operating system provider1. Third-party applications can pose a security risk for mobile devices, as they may contain malware, spyware, or other malicious code that can compromise the device or its data2. Blocking third-party applications can help prevent employees from installing unauthorized or untrusted applications on company-owned mobile devices and reduce the attack surface.
